RESIDENTIAL TENANCIES ACT 1997 - SECT 127

Duties relating to house rules

S. 127(1) amended by Nos 67/2010 s. 117, 45/2018 s. 108(1)(2).

    (1)     The rooming house operator must give a resident at least 7 days written notice of any proposed change in the house rules.

Penalty:     25 penalty units.

S. 127(2) amended by No. 45/2018 s. 108(3).

    (2)     A rooming house operator must—

        (a)     take all reasonable steps to ensure that the house rules are observed by all residents; and

        (b)     ensure that the house rules are reasonable and are enforced and interpreted consistently and fairly.

Note to s. 127 inserted by No. 45/2018 s. 108(4).

Note

This section is a duty provision and a contravention of this section may be dealt with as a breach of a duty under Part 5 and other provisions of this Act.
